In a recent update, Epic Games made substantial changes to Fortnite's user interface, which has not been well-received by a large segment of the community. Fortnite recently concluded its holiday Winterfest event, which provided players with free cosmetics over 14 days. The event also featured significant collaborations with celebrities like Shaq, Snoop Dogg, and Mariah Carey.

Fortnite is currently in Chapter 6 Season 1, which many gamers have embraced as a refreshing change. Alongside a new map, the game has revamped its movement system, offering players more ways to navigate the battlefield. Epic Games has also introduced new game modes such as Ballistic, Fortnite OG, and LEGO Fortnite: Brick Life. However, not all the updates to the popular battle royale have been positively received.

On January 14, Epic Games released an update that brought numerous changes, new content, and cosmetics to Fortnite. A significant modification was the redesign of the quest UI, which has stirred controversy among fans. Instead of a straightforward list, quests are now organized into large, collapsible blocks. While some appreciate the cleaner look at first glance, many have expressed frustration with the numerous submenus resulting from this redesign.

Fortnite’s New Quest UI Is Unpopular With Fans

Some players have acknowledged the utility of the new design, as it simplifies finding quests for different game modes without needing to switch within the game's lobby. This was a previous point of frustration for those wanting to view quests for modes like Reload and Fortnite OG.

The primary grievance among fans centers on its impact during matches. Players have noted that the urgency of gameplay makes the time spent navigating the new UI system a significant disadvantage, often leading to premature eliminations. This issue has been particularly noticeable while completing Fortnite's new Godzilla quests.

While the recent UI change has caused discontent among some players, others are applauding Epic Games for the new pickaxe options. As of the latest update, most instruments from Fortnite Festival can now be used as pickaxes and back blings, providing players with additional cosmetic choices for their loadouts. Despite these challenges, many fans remain satisfied with Fortnite's current state and are eager to see what future updates will bring.
